Human Rights Council Resolution on the Right to Education

The Portugal-led “Right to Education” resolution was successfully adopted by consensus at the 59th session of the Human Rights Council. This resolution, which has over 70 co-sponsorships, aims to reaffirm the right to inclusive, equitable and quality education, at all levels, without discrimination of any kind. It reinforces the importance of greater financial investment in education and the protection of access to education in conflict and emergency situations.
